(Salary range $4,966.90 – $5,758.70 per fortnight, L4–L9) The Mackay Hospital and Health Service (MHHS) is a contemporary healthcare organisation providing comprehensive services across regional, community, and rural settings. Covering Sarina, Clermont, Bowen, and the Whitsundays (approx. 90,000 km²), our health service employs over 3,700 staff across six hospitals, two multi-purpose health services, and four community health centres. Mackay Base Hospital, our state-of-the-art referral centre, is one of Queensland’s most modern facilities, equipped with leading-edge technology to deliver outstanding care to our diverse community, including a significant tourist population. About the Orthopaedic Department Join a dynamic Orthopaedic Department servicing approximately 180,000 people, in addition to interstate and international visitors. The department performs around 2,300 theatre procedures annually, including 1,500 emergency procedures. The Outpatients Department sees around 80 patients in the Fracture Clinic and 50 new Orthopaedic patients weekly.
